What is Synthesis Health?

Synthesis Health is a company that leverages artificial intelligence and advanced data analytics to streamline healthcare operations, particularly in medical imaging and diagnostics. Their solutions are designed to improve clinical workflows, enhance diagnostic accuracy, and reduce costs for healthcare providers. By integrating AI-driven tools with existing healthcare systems, Synthesis Health aims to make healthcare delivery more efficient and accessible for both practitioners and patients.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a healthcare data analyst at Synthesis Health?

To thrive as a Healthcare Data Analyst, you need strong analytical skills, a background in healthcare or life sciences, and experience with data interpretation. Familiarity with data analytics tools such as SQL, Python, and visualization platforms, as well as knowledge of healthcare data standards and possibly certifications like Certified Health Data Analyst (CHDA), are typically required. Excellent probl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ication skills set outstanding analysts apart. These competencies ensure accurate data-driven decision-making, compliance with healthcare regulations, and the ability to translate complex findings into actionable insights for clinical or operational improvements.

Department Overview
The Center for Experimental Therapeutics (CET) at the OHSU Knight Cancer Institute is working to develop better treatments for cancer patients through collaboration within OHSU and with other academic centers, biotech, and pharma companies around the world. The center unites cutting-edge technologies with a multidisciplinary group of clinicians and scientists to advance drug discovery and development. OHSU is one of the few universities nationally to bring together the infrastructure to translate scientific discoveries from the lab into effective therapies for human diseases.

Function/Duties of Position
The CET is seeking a Postdoc to join the Chemical Biology & Drug Discovery laboratory. Expertise in synthetic organic chemistry is essential for this position to drive the SAR optimization cycle and achieve project goals. The selected candidate will participate in establishing project goals, defining short and long-term scientific strategies, and contribute to the generation of project-related documents and presentations. They will collaborate with functional and technical experts to facilitate scientific achievement, and will be responsible for compliance with applicable Corporate and Divisional Policies and procedures. They will demonstrate a high degree of responsibility in maintaining scientific standards and safe laboratory practices for the work unit.
Duties include:
  • Conceive and executesynthetic/ medicinal chemistry research and development that achieves project and area goals. Generate new scientific synthetic and medicinal chemistry proposals and lead those efforts. Investigate, identify, develop, and optimize new methods/ techniques.
  • Critically evaluate relevant scientific advances and integrate this knowledge into research programs. Maintain a high level of productivity in the laboratory setting. Demonstrate the ability to resolve key project hurdles and assumptions by effectively utilizing available information and technical expertise.
  • Publish research in peer-reviewed journals and present work at scientific conferences. Proactively seek out new information in the literature and incorporate this into individual project(s) as well as the overall program. Effectively write and/or communicate research and regulatory materials.

Required Qualifications
  • Doctoral degree in medicinal/organic chemistry or a related discipline
  • Strong background and training in synthetic methodologies, retro-synthetic analyses, purification, and verification of chemical structure (e.g., NMR, mass spec, FT-IR, etc.)
  • Experience in designing and synthesizing structure-activity relationship (SAR) sets
  • Must have the ability to interact with an interdisciplinary group including disease area biologists, chemists, data analysts, laboratory biologists, and computer scientists
  • Ability to prioritize multiple tasks at one time
  • Excellent communication, analytical and organizational skills: both written and verbal, with the ability to develop, implement and clearly communicate chemistry strategies and progress to team
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team while being collaborative in resolving problems
  • Must be proficient with computers running Windows and PC applications e.g. MS Excel,Word and PowerPoint)

About Oregon Health & Science University

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Oregon Health & Science University (OHSU) is a distinguished institution under the industry of higher education and healthcare, specifically in the field of medical science. Based in Portland, Oregon, US, it maintains a reputation for promoting research, teaching, patient care, and outreach. Established in 1887, OHSU has continually sought to redefine the parameters of healthcare delivery and biomedical discovery through its expansive catalog of programs and initiatives. A galvanizing mission drives OHSU: to improve the health and quality of life for all Oregonians through excellence, innovation, and leadership in health care, education, and research.
